TOLEDO, Ohio (WTVG) - A Toledo man faces felony theft and identity fraud charges for allegedly stealing an elderly person’s credit card and using it to buy alcohol and cigarettes.
Police arrested Angus F. Blaze, 50, on Saturday morning, according to jail records.
On Sept. 11, he “knowingly stole the victim’s credit card without permission,” police said in court documents.
Authorities said Blaze used the victim’s Ohio driver’s license and credit card to buy cigarettes and a Four Loko.
Police filed charges in court on Nov. 20, records show.
Blaze is charged with identity fraud, a fourth-degree felony. He’s also charged with theft, which is a fifth-degree felony because the victim is in a protected class.
